Claim: Imagination is a morevaluable asset than experience.
Reason: People who lackexperience are free to imagine what is possible without the constraints ofestablished habits and attitudes.

This claim is related to a very controversial topic about thecomparison of importance to a person between imagination and experience. Einsteinonce said, imagination is more important than knowledge. The conclusion is drawnfor the consideration that a lack of experience lifts people out of establishedhabits and attitudes and sets them free to imagine. This argument makes senseto some extent, but I do not completely agree with the claim and the reason. fromthe following two aspects.
Admittedly, imagination plays important part in many fields. Einsteinonce put that experience is limited, while imagination summarized everything inthe world, and is the source of knowledge evolution. General relativity, forinstance, was discovered by doing a thought experiment in mind, than was onlyconfirmed scientific experiments. Not only in scientific work but also inliterary and artistic creation require a rich imagination. J.K.Rowling’s famousnovel series Harry Potter, which aremiracles in the history of literature, are filled with imagination and attractcountless readers. Today’s rapidly developing society needs such richimaginations to serve as a guide to creation.
It also should be recognized that established habits and attitudesmay sometimes shackle us with a chain. Philosophically speaking, there is noabsolute truth. The knowledge we learned may be wrong, and the experience wegot may be misleading. Imagination without establishedhabits and attitudes leads us closer to the truth. However,considering the following two aspects, the claim is proved to be one-sided.
Firstly, imagination is a very valuable asset to a person, butexperience is equally important, the reason put forward is not so true. Stilltake General relativity as an example. Einstein was a famous physicist and knowledgeable,he cannot do such thought experiment without a wealth of experience. A babyinfant cannot make any scientific discoveries just because he lacks experience.In most professions and academic fields, expertise and experience is the basisof innovation. One can only make more significative imagination in possess ofexperience, or it may be clueless.
In the second place, even if the reason is proved to be true, thereis no causal relationship between the reason and the claim. If experiencehinders the imagination, we can only obtain the conclusion that experienceleads to a lack of imagination, but not anything relates to which is morevaluable. And if we follow the logic of the claim and the reason, by putting upa reason that some experience helps to imagine, one can easily conclude thatexperience is a more valuable asset than imagination.
(In a nutshell) Consequently, the speaker overstates the importanceof imagination while overlooks the value of experience. To be successful, one mayfirst broaden his mind through experience, and then dialectically analyze it. Atlast, he can imagine and create boldly.
